Ondo State Local Government Staff Training School, Itaogbolu has started running programme leading to the award of the Higher National Diploma, HND,
It is running the programme in conjunction with Rufus Giwa Polytechnic, Owo, RUGIPO, through the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) signed with the state owned institution early this year.
These were disclosed by the School’s Training Director of Studies, Mr Solomon Ariyeloye at Igbara-oke, headquaters of Ifedore Local Government, where he concluded the three weeks sensitisation tour of the 18 Local Governments in the state.
He added that with the understanding between the Staff Training School and RUGIPO, the OND graduates of the Training School will only proceeded to RUGIPO to spend nine months to be awarded HND.
Programmes being run in the school now include Improve Course, Advance Certificate Course, Diploma Course and Higher Diploma course.
He charged staff members on the need to enroll in the Training School in order to improve themselves academically for a better future career.
He said: ”It’s pertinent to inform the workers about the transformation going on in the Staff Training School, the school is now a departure from the past.”
Ariyeloye said that the certificate offered before only limits them to promotion in the local government service alone.
